What's a good size for a bathroom runner rug in Los Angeles homes?

In Los Angeles homes, a good size for a bathroom runner rug typically falls between 2 to 4 feet wide and 5 to 8 feet long. This allows it to extend from the vanity area towards the tub or shower without overwhelming the space. Consider the layout of your specific bathroom and the main traffic flow. A rug that's too small might not offer enough coverage, while one that's too large can make the room feel cramped. Measure your floor space before selecting a rug to ensure a proper fit.

What are the considerations for porcelain bathroom floor tile in Los Angeles?

When choosing porcelain bathroom floor tile in Los Angeles, consider its slip resistance, especially in wet areas. Porcelain is durable and water-resistant, making it a practical choice for bathrooms. Think about the tile size, as larger tiles can make a small bathroom appear more spacious. The grout color you select will also impact the overall look and maintenance. The pros can advise on the best options for your specific bathroom's climate and usage.

What are the options for bathroom countertops in Los Angeles?

Bathroom countertops in Los Angeles come in a variety of materials, each with its own characteristics and price point. Popular choices include quartz, granite, marble, and solid surface materials. Quartz offers durability and low maintenance, while natural stones like granite and marble provide unique beauty. The pros can guide you through the pros and cons of each option for your remodel.
